  • alreegator said...

    You think he's the same player now as he was in college?

    Actually, I would say he is slowing down some.

    Suh's rookie year he crushed it. Drop off after that. Still great but less great.

    2010 66 Tackles and 10 sacks (16 games)
    2011 36 Tackles and 4 sacks (14 games)
    2012 35 Tackles and 8 sacks (16 games)

    Suh is 26 after 3 years in the NFL. You are seeing his best.

    Floyd is 20. Getting better each year. Floyd us not where Suh was Senior Year, but I bet he is in three years...

    i dont think saying Suh was light years better is stupid. he was playing out of his mind in 2009. 80+ tackles and 12 sacks, he was a 1 man wrecking crew

    i saw how dominant Floyd is, i usually watch UF if FSU isnt playing at the same time and even then i flip back and forth. hes also top 5 now because of the combine. precombine he was hovering around 10. you see it every year. werner was top 3 now hes down near 10. dion jordan is now top 3 according to some pundits. the combine makes sane people have crazy notions about what they see because a guy can run fast in shorts. combine workouts are the most overrated thing in the NFL. game tape is what really counts

    i dont like any DT at 2, ever. to me floyd starts coming into play around 5-6, same as werner. unless you have a DT who is getting 10 sacks a season you dont take them in the top 5. its bad drafting. i do think teams are more likely to reach now because of the new rookie wage scale. you can take a guy a little earlier than you normally would because you dont have to pay them 40mil anymore.
